Impaired Skin Integrity
A condition where the skin is damaged or at risk of injury, affecting its ability to perform its protective function.
Nursing Diagnoses
Clinical judgments about individual, family, or community experiences/responses to actual or potential health problems/life processes.
Critical Thinking
Involves the objective analysis and evaluation of an issue in order to form a judgment.
Shearing Forces
Forces applied in opposite directions, leading to potential injury or damage, often used in the context of pressure ulcers or wounds.
